Deadline: Plenty of China-U.S. co-production ventures are trying to get off the ground in the fight to find a foothold in the lucrative Chinese film market, and plenty start with high expectations but no product. Here’s a new outfit that might be bucking that trend: A group of Chinese investors have launched Hero Films, run by chairman Peter Luo, which has a deep pool of resources and has opened offices in Melbourne and Los Angeles. The company plans to finance 3-5 films a year with financial partner China Wit Media and already is ramping up a slate of five pics already in development that it plans to finance, produce and distribute keying on the U.S. and China markets.
